REMEMBER TOWER LOOT TOWER OF CHIMES (Chronology): 1887: Founded by rev. mother Wind Chime, first prioress. 2058: Tower becomes enclosed under the leadership of the 7th prior, rev father Mark Tree 2105: Star Cluster and Spike join the Tower of Chimes, Star Cluster bringing with her the corrupted element of magic. This happened under the tenure of Tinker Belle, 10th prioress. 2108: Completion of the Reliquary 2119: Death of Star Cluster 2418: Spike left. 3281: Tower of Chimes conquered by Shadhavar lead by Starsong, killing the 46th prioress, Tubular Bell 3335: Present day; shadhavar occupy the tower secretly, under the leadership of the aging Starsong. Loot: Mob sacked ground floor to infirmary, but the authorities regained control in the library and turned them back. The books are secured with a optical-musical lock. Originally, calibrated whistles were used to open them. "Well... the key was a sort of whistle... or rather several of them stuck together, but with only one mouthpiece. It sounded a chord, I remember." The magical mechanism operates based on tuned-size strings. The machine changes the tension of the strings to vary the accepted pitch. Three strings are stretched between a fixed rod and a bar. The the tension on the strings is changed by a rotating cam, and hence their resonant frequency changes. f = sqrt(T/m)/2L L is length, T is tension, m is mass per length. frequencies and displacements: 1 hoof = 0.177 meters 1/(30**2) of a hoof 'hoof' - 0.0001966667 meters STRING 0 (870 m9hoof) -1 - 663 N - 489 Hz 2 - 1339 N - 691 Hz -3 - 1990 N - 845 Hz 4 - 2660 N - 976 Hz STRING 1 (1 hoof) Basic tensioned length is 901 m9hoof, tension 641 N, frequency 464 Hz -1 - 641 N - 464 Hz -2 - 1280 N - 657 Hz -3 - 1900 N - 804 Hz 4 - 2570 N - 927 Hz STRING 2 (961 m9hoofs) -1 - 601 N - 422 Hz -2 - 1200 N - 596 Hz -3 - 1800 N - 730 Hz 4 - 2400 N - 842 Hz STRING 3 (1020 m9hoofs) -1 - 566 N - 385 Hz -2 - 1130 N - 544 Hz -3 - 1670 N - 666 Hz 4 - 2260 N - 769 Hz Scale: ||A 385 Hz - 3:1||B 422 Hz - 2:1||C 464 Hz - 1:1||D 489 Hz - 0:1|| ||E 544 Hz - 3:2||F 596 Hz - 2:2||G 657 Hz - 1:2||H 666 Hz - 3:3|| ||I 691 Hz - 0:2||J 730 Hz - 2:3||K 769 Hz - 3:4||L 804 Hz - 1:3|| ||M 842 Hz - 2:4||N 845 Hz - 0:3||O 927 Hz - 1:4||P 976 Hz - 0:4|| NOT USED: M, H, C - too close. Exclusive groups (can't occur together in chord): DINP cGLO BFJm AEKh There is a book of library passwords Solving: you pluck the strings on the broken one, rotating the rotor. Escapement that rotates the rotor at a constant rate when the lever is pulled. It takes 3 seconds to run, 3/4ths second per rotor position. A little wheel indicates the position of the rotor.
